STATE v. MOVES CAMP

Nos. 12541, 12546 and 12551.

286 N.W.2d 333 (1979)

STATE of South Dakota, Plaintiff and Respondent, v. Vernon MOVES CAMP, Orville Milk and Alexander Richards, Defendants and Appellants.

Supreme Court of South Dakota.

Decided December 24, 1979.

Rehearing Denied January 28,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Leann Larson Finke, Asst. Atty. Gen., Pierre, Philip Hogen, Jackson County State's Atty., Kadoka, for plaintiff and respondent; Mark V. Meierhenry, Atty. Gen., Pierre, on brief.

T. Michael Carter, Rapid City, for defendant and appellant Moves Camp.

Bruce Ellison, Rapid City, for defendant and appellant Milk.

David P. Olson, Rapid City, for defendant and appellant Richards.


DUNN, Justice.

Defendants appeal from the final judgment of conviction rendered on May 30, 1978, by the Circuit Court of the Sixth Judicial Circuit within and for the County of Jackson. On change of venue, the trial was actually held in Pennington County. The trial court sentenced each of the defendants to twenty-five years' imprisonment on the first-degree robbery count and ten years' on the aggravated assault count, the sentences to run concurrently.
